Abstract

The utility model relates to the technical field of illumination, and provides an improved underground parking illuminating system which is energy-saving, environment-friendly, clean, simple in structure, low in cost, and safe to use, and can perform illumination as needed. The improved underground parking illuminating system includes a power supply, an intelligent controller, a controlling switch, an LED infrared induction lamp array, an LED lamp array used for illuminating, an alarming lamp, and a displayer used for displaying remain parking stalls, wherein the power supply is connected with the LED infrared induction lamp array and the power supply end of the intelligent controller; the power supply is further connected with the LED lamp array through the controlling switch; the LED infrared induction lamp array is connected with the input end of the intelligent controller; and the output end of the intelligent controller is connected with the controlling switch, the alarming lamp and the displayer respectively.

With reference to figure 1; preferred a kind of modified of the present utility model underground parking illuminator; comprise power supply 1; intelligent controller 2; gauge tap 3; LED infrared induction lamp array 4; the LED lamp array 5 that is used to throw light on; warning lamp 6; be used to show the display 7 that remains the parking stall; inverter 8 and power supply interface 9; described power module 1 comprises solar energy photovoltaic panel 101; super-charge super-discharge holding circuit 102; mains supply interface 103; transformer 104 and batteries 105; described solar energy photovoltaic panel 101 is connected with batteries 105 by super-charge super-discharge holding circuit 102; described mains supply interface 103 is batteries 105 chargings through transformer 104 by super-charge super-discharge holding circuit 102; described battery 105 is an intelligent controller 2; LED infrared induction lamp array 4 and 5 power supplies of LED lamp array; described batteries 105 is connected with power supply interface 9 through inverter 8; described batteries 105 also is connected with LED lamp array 5 through gauge tap 3; described LED infrared induction lamp array 4 is connected with intelligent controller 2 inputs, described intelligent controller 2 outputs respectively with gauge tap 3; warning lamp 6 is connected with display 7.
During work, change luminous energy into electric energy by solar panel, through overcharging over-discharge protection circuit power storage is arrived batteries, perhaps being delivered to super-charge super-discharge holding circuit by the mains supply interface through transformer by civil power is battery charging, and intelligent controller is to the batteries management of discharging; When the people enters the parking lot,, control the gauge tap unlatching LED lamp illumination of corresponding parking stall again through intelligent controller by LED infrared induction lamp array induction human body heat energy; Vehicle turnover management is then done the guiding caution by the warning lamp of intelligent controller control; Display is set then is used for parking stall counting demonstration, show the management of live parking stall; Thereby make and turn off the light when bright lamp, people or car were walked when whole underground parking realized having people or car, and make things convenient for parking stall management and energy savings.
